A theater group made appearances in two cities. The hotel charge before tax in the second city was $500 lower than in the first. The tax in the first city was 8%, and the tax in the second city was 8.5%. The total hotel tax paid for the two cities was $823.75. How much was the hotel charge in each city before tax?

Answers

Answer 1

Answer:

Hotel charge in city 1= $5,250

Hotel charge in city 2= $4,750

Explanation:

A theater group made an appearance in two cities.

Let x represent the amount charged in the first city

Let y represent the amount charged in the second city

The hotel charge before tax in the first city is $500 lower than the second city

y= x-500......equation 1

The tax in the first city is 8%

= 8/100

= 0.08

The tax in the second city is 8.5%

= 8.5/100

= 0.085

0.08x + 0.085y= 823.75.........equation 2

Substitute (x-500) for y in equation 2

0.08x + 0.085(x-500)= 823.75

0.08x + 0.085x - 42.5= 823.75

Collect the like terms

0.08x + 0.085x= 823.75+42.5

0.165x= 866.25

x= 866.25/0.165

x = 5,250

Substitute 5250 for x in equation 1

y= x-500

y= 5,250-500

y= 4,750

Hence the hotel charge in city 1 is $5,250 and the hotel charge in city 2 is $4,750

On January 2, 20X5, Lem Corp. bought machinery under a contract that required a down payment of $10,000, plus twenty-four monthly payments of $5,000 each, for total cash payments of $130,000. The cash equivalent price of the machinery was $110,000. The machinery has an estimated useful life of ten years and estimated salvage value of $5,000. Lem uses straight-line depreciation. In its 20X5 income statement, what amount should Lem report as depreciation for this machinery

Answers

Answer:

$10,500 per year

Explanation:

The computation of depreciation under SLM is shown below:-

Depreciation under Straight line method = (cash equivalent price of the machinery - Estimated salvage value) ÷ Useful life

= ($110,000 - $5,000) ÷ 10  years

= $10,500 per year

Therefore for computing the depreciation under straight line method we simply applied the above formula.

The question is incomplete. Here is the complete question.

The Weber Company purchased a mining site for $1,750,000 on July 1. The company expects to mine ore for the next 10 years and anticipates that a total of 400,000 tons will be recovered. The estimated residual value of the property is $150,000. During the first year, the company extracted 6,500 tons of ore. The depletion expense is

Answer:

$26,000

Explanation:

Weber company purchases a mining site for $1,750,000

The company is expected to mine ore for a period of 10 years

A total of 400,000 tons is expected to be recovered

The estimated residual value of the property is $150,000

During the first year, the company extracts 6,500 tons

Therefore, the depletion expense can be calculated as follows

Depletion expense= Actual number of tons that was extracted/Total number of tons to be extracted during the working period × (Original cost of the site-residual value)

= 6,500 tons/400,000 tons × ($1,750,000-$150,000)

= 0.01625 × $1,600,000

= $26,000

Hence the depletion expense is $26,000

Consider a small country that is closed to trade, so its net exports are equal to zero. The following equations describe the economy of this country in billions of dollars, where C is consumption, D is disposable income, I is investment, and G is government purchases: C=40+0.9∗DIG=80I=201. Assume that this economy initially has a fixed tax and that net taxes (taxes minus transfer payments are $100 billion. Disposable income is then (Y−100), where Y is the real GDP. Aggregate output demanded is $500 billion (True/False).2. Suppose the government decides to increase spending by $10 billion without raising taxes. Because the expenditure multiplier is 10 (True/False), this will increase the economy's aggregate output demanded by $100 billion (True/False).3. Now, suppose that the government switches to an income tax, which is the type of variable tax, of 20%. Because consumers retain only 80% of each additional dollar of income, disposable income is now 0.80∗Y. In this case, the economy's aggregate output demanded is $500 billion (True/False).4. Given an income tax of 20%, the expenditure multiplier is approximately 3.6 (True/False). Therefore, if the government decides to increase spending by $10 billion without raising tax rates, this would increase the economy's aggregate output demanded by approximately $36 billion (True/False).5. A $10 billion increase in government purchases will have a larger effect on output under a fixed tax of $100 billion (True/False).

Answers

Answer:

1. Aggregate output demanded is $500 billion. True.

Aggregate Demand (Y) = C + G + I

Y = 40+0.9∗DI + 80 + 20

Y = 40 + 0.9 ∗ (Y−100) + 80 + 20

Y = 50 + 0.9Y

0.1Y = 50

Y = $500 billion

2. Suppose the government decides to increase spending by $10 billion without raising taxes. Because the expenditure multiplier is 10. True.

Expenditure Multiplier = 1 / ( 1 - Marginal Propensity to Consume)

Marginal Propensity to Consume = 0.9 as per the Consumption function.

= 1/ ( 1 - 0.9)

= 10

2. b. this will increase the economy's aggregate output demanded by $100 billion. True.

Change in Aggregate output = Increase in government expenditure * expenditure multiplier

= 10 billion * 10

= $100 billion

3. ... In this case, the economy's aggregate output demanded is $500 billion . True.

Aggregate Demand (Y) = C + G + I

Y = 40+0.9∗DI + 80 + 20

Y = 40 + 0.9 ∗ (0.80∗Y) + 80 + 20

Y = 140 + 0.72Y

0.28Y = 140

Y = $500 billion

4. Given an income tax of 20%, the expenditure multiplier is approximately 3.6. True.

As a result of the new tax, the MPC will become;

= 0.9 * ( 0.80 * Y)

= 0.72Y.

Expenditure Multiplier = 1 / ( 1 - Marginal Propensity to Consume)

= 1/ ( 1 - 0.72)

= 3.57

= 3.6

4. b. Therefore, if the government decides to increase spending by $10 billion without raising tax rates, this would increase the economy's aggregate output demanded by approximately $36 billion. True.

Change in Aggregate output = Increase in government expenditure * expenditure multiplier

= 10 billion * 3.6

= $36 billion

5. A $10 billion increase in government purchases will have a larger effect on output under a fixed tax of $100 billion. True.

When the tax was fixed, an increase in Government purchases of $10 billion resulted in an increase in Aggregate output of $100 billion. When the Government switched to income taxes however, a $10 billion increase in Government spending led to a significantly lesser increase in Aggregate output of $36 billion.

SEC Form S-3 is an optional, short-form registration statement that relies on the incorporation by reference of periodic reports required by the Securities Exchange Act of 1934. Form S-3 offers substantial savings in filing costs over other forms because minimal disclosures are required in the prospectus. The SEC permits the use of Form S-3 by an issuer that

Answers

Complete Question:

SEC Form S-3 is an optional, short-form registration statement that relies on the incorporation by reference of periodic reports required by the Securities Exchange Act of 1934. Form S-3 offers substantial savings in filing costs over other forms because minimal disclosures are required in the prospectus. The SEC permits the use of Form S-3 by an issuer that

Group of answer choices.

A. Does not qualify for Form S-1.

B. Is a seasoned issuer or a well-known seasoned issuer.

C. Does not have stock held by nonaffiliates.

D. Has not had to file Form 8-K during the most recent 2-year period.

Answer:

B. Is a seasoned issuer or a well-known seasoned issuer.

Explanation:

SEC Form S-3 is an optional, short-form registration statement that relies on the incorporation by reference of periodic reports required by the Securities Exchange Act of 1934. Form S-3 offers substantial savings in filing costs over other forms because minimal disclosures are required in the prospectus. The SEC permits the use of Form S-3 by an issuer that is a seasoned issuer or a well-known seasoned issuer.

There are four (4) types of recognized issuers under the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) integrated disclosure system, namely;

1. A seasoned issuer: this is an issuer who has a minimum market capitalization of $75,000,000 and has filed for a year at least. They're permitted to use the Form S-3 to report any less details or provide information by reference to other sources.

2. A well-known seasoned issuer: this is an issuer who has a minimum worldwide market capitalization of $700,000,000 and has also filed for a year at least. They're also permitted by the SEC to use the Form S-3.

3. A non-reporting issuer: this is an issuer who is permitted to use the Form S-1 because they're not required to file report under the Securities Exchange Act of 1934.

4. An unseasoned issuer: they are also required by the Securities Exchange Act of 1934 to use the Form S-1.

Victoria runs a flower shop. She recently made some changes so that one employee answers phones and completes the order and payment process, while another creates arrangements, and a third packages and delivers floral arrangements. Previously, each employee was responsible for the order from the phone call through the delivery. Victoria has made changes to

Answers

Answer:

Task identity.

Explanation:

In this scenario, Victoria runs a flower shop and recently made some changes so that one employee answers phones and completes the order and payment process, while another creates arrangements, and a third packages and delivers floral arrangements. Previously, each employee was responsible for the order from the phone call through the delivery. Therefore, Victoria has made changes to task identity.

Task identity can be defined as the overall extent to which each employee does a job completely, typically from the start point (beginning) to finish point (end). In this context, the start point or beginning of the job is the "phone call" while the finish point or end of the job is to deliver the product to the rightful consumer.

Hence, task identity mainly involves starting a job from the beginning to the end with visible outcomes for all to see or acknowledge.
